This document provides instructions for a science experiment involving balloons and skewers. It begins with questioning why a skewer can be run through an inflated balloon without popping it. It then lists the materials needed and provides step-by-step instructions for coating a skewer tip with petroleum jelly and carefully pushing it through the balloon from one side to the other without popping it. The explanation is that balloons are made of a stretchy polymer material, and the petroleum jelly allows the skewer to glide between polymer molecules instead of puncturing the balloon.

Water exists in three states - solid, liquid, and gas - and can change between these states when it gains or loses heat. It freezes into ice at 0°C when it loses heat, melts back into liquid water when it gains heat above 0°C. Water boils into steam at 100°C when sufficient heat is added, and condenses back to a liquid when steam cools below 100°C losing heat. The rate of evaporation depends on factors like wind, temperature difference, and surface area.

Respiration is the process by which organisms produce energy from food through cellular respiration. It occurs in the mitochondria of cells and requires oxygen. There are two types of respiration: aerobic respiration, which uses oxygen and produces carbon dioxide and water, and anaerobic respiration, which occurs without oxygen and produces substances like alcohol or lactic acid. Breathing is the process of inhaling and exhaling air for respiration through organs like lungs, gills, or skin depending on the organism. The rate of breathing increases with physical activity and decreases at rest.

Flowering plants reproduce sexually through flowers. Pollen is produced in the male anthers and is transferred to the female stigma by wind or animals in a process called pollination. If the pollen grain lands on a receptive stigma, a pollen tube will grow and transfer sperm to fertilize the egg in the ovary, forming a seed containing an embryo. The ovary and seed will develop and ripen into a fruit, allowing the cycle to continue.

1. Heat is a form of energy that can be produced through various means like friction, burning, electricity, bending metals, and chemical reactions.
2. Heat travels from hotter objects to cooler ones through three methods: conduction, convection, and radiation.
3. Natural phenomena like sea breezes and land breezes occur due to differences in heating and cooling of land and water by the sun. Buildings can also be kept cool through ventilation and use of insulators.
The document discusses how sound travels and is heard. It explains that sound requires a medium, such as solids, liquids, or gases, to propagate. It travels fastest in solids and slowest in gases. The ear drum vibrates when sound enters the ear, transmitting the vibrations to three small bones and then to the cochlea, which converts it into electrical signals sent to the brain, allowing us to hear.

This document discusses heat transfer and thermal energy. It defines heat as a form of energy that causes particles to move and take up more space. Heat is transferred between objects by conduction, convection, or radiation. Conduction involves direct contact between particles, convection involves the movement of fluids like gases and liquids, and radiation transfers heat through electromagnetic waves without a medium. The document differentiates between heat and temperature, explaining that temperature measures how hot an object is while heat refers to the total thermal energy. It also covers how heating and cooling affect the expansion and contraction of materials.

Wood is made up of cells that contain lignin and cellulose. When wood absorbs water, the cells can become damaged or change shape due to warping, bowing, and cupping. To prevent water damage, wood is often treated with resin, which is made from tree sap or synthetic materials. The treatment process involves exposing wood to resin under pressure or heat so the resin penetrates the cells. Generally, resin seals the cells and prevents water absorption, protecting the wood from long-term damage.

The temple and the sanctuary around were dedicated to Asklepios Zmidrenus. This name has been known since 1875 when an inscription dedicated to him was discovered in Rome. The inscription is dated in 227 AD and was left by soldiers originating from the city of Philippopolis (modern Plovdiv).

In Odoo, making a field required can be done through both Python code and XML views. When you set the required attribute to True in Python code, it makes the field required across all views where it's used. Conversely, when you set the required attribute in XML views, it makes the field required only in the context of that particular view.
